Introduction
---------------------------------------------------------------
In recent years, more and more manufacturers have launched many different ultra-thin GaN chargers, including realme, TEGIC, and Baseus. ChargerLAB also recently got an ultra-thin 65W GaN charger from AOHi.
Today, we will take apart it to see its internal structure and how it is made so thin.

Bill of materials (BOM)
------------------------------------------
Input Fuse: Betterfuse
X2 Safety Capacitor: WQC
Bridge Rectifier: PANJIT RPMS410
Electrolytic Capacitor: Beryl
Master Control Chip (GaN IC): Silergy
Planar Transformer: Techigh
SMD Y Capacitor: ISND
Optocoupler: Everlight EL1019
Synchronous Rectifier Controller: Silergy SY5238
Synchronous Rectifier: AOS AONS66947
Solid Capacitor: Beryl
Protocol Chip: Injoinic IP2736U
VBUS MOSFET: Vergiga Semi VS3618BE
USB-C Connector: CZT
